Home
last modified time | relevance | path

Searched refs:TraverseStmt (Results 1 – 23 of 23) sorted by relevance

/external/clang/include/clang/AST/
DRecursiveASTVisitor.h167 bool TraverseStmt(Stmt *S);
274 TRY_TO(TraverseStmt(S->getSubExpr())); \
293 TRY_TO(TraverseStmt(S->getLHS())); \
294 TRY_TO(TraverseStmt(S->getRHS())); \
457 TRY_TO(TraverseStmt(CurrS)); in dataTraverse()
522 bool RecursiveASTVisitor<Derived>::TraverseStmt(Stmt *S) { in TraverseStmt() function
730 return getDerived().TraverseStmt(Arg.getAsExpr()); in TraverseTemplateArgument()
771 return getDerived().TraverseStmt(ArgLoc.getSourceExpression()); in TraverseTemplateArgumentLoc()
799 TRY_TO(TraverseStmt(Init->getInit())); in TraverseConstructorInitializer()
856 TRY_TO(TraverseStmt(T->getSizeExpr()));
[all …]
DASTContext.h2254 bool TraverseStmt(Stmt *StmtNode) { in TraverseStmt() function
2255 return TraverseNode(StmtNode, &VisitorBase::TraverseStmt); in TraverseStmt()
/external/clang/tools/libclang/
DRecursiveASTVisitor.h160 bool TraverseStmt(Stmt *S);
445 bool RecursiveASTVisitor<Derived>::TraverseStmt(Stmt *S) { in TraverseStmt() function
672 return getDerived().TraverseStmt(Arg.getAsExpr()); in TraverseTemplateArgument()
713 return getDerived().TraverseStmt(ArgLoc.getSourceExpression()); in TraverseTemplateArgumentLoc()
741 TRY_TO(TraverseStmt(Init->getInit())); in TraverseConstructorInitializer()
798 TRY_TO(TraverseStmt(T->getSizeExpr()));
804 TRY_TO(TraverseStmt(T->getSizeExpr()));
809 TRY_TO(TraverseStmt(T->getSizeExpr()));
845 TRY_TO(TraverseStmt(T->getUnderlyingExpr()));
853 TRY_TO(TraverseStmt(T->getUnderlyingExpr()));
[all …]
DIndexTypeSourceInfo.cpp88 bool TraverseStmt(Stmt *S) { in TraverseStmt() function in __anon1f4a5e9e0111::TypeIndexer
DIndexBody.cpp170 BodyIndexer(*this, Parent, DC).TraverseStmt(const_cast<Stmt*>(S)); in indexBody()
/external/clang/lib/ARCMigrate/
DObjCMT.cpp153 if (!TraverseStmt(*range)) in TraverseObjCMessageExpr()
170 bool TraverseStmt(Stmt *S) { in TraverseStmt() function in __anondc4bfccf0211::BodyMigrator
172 ObjCMigrator(Consumer, *PMap).TraverseStmt(S); in TraverseStmt()
DTransBlockObjCVariable.cpp95 bool onlyValueOfVarIsNeeded = checker.TraverseStmt(block->getBody()); in VisitBlockDecl()
133 trans.TraverseStmt(BodyCtx.getTopStmt()); in traverseBody()
DTransforms.cpp255 TraverseStmt(*I); in TraverseStmtExpr()
305 ReferenceClear(refs).TraverseStmt(S); in clearRefsIn()
309 ReferenceCollector(D, refs).TraverseStmt(S); in collectRefs()
313 RemovablesCollector(exprs).TraverseStmt(S); in collectRemovables()
341 bool TraverseStmt(Stmt *rootS) { in TraverseStmt() function in __anonf7c5847f0211::ASTTransform
DTransProtectedScope.cpp107 .TraverseStmt(BodyCtx.getTopStmt()); in ProtectedScopeFixer()
108 LocalRefsCollector(LocalRefs).TraverseStmt(BodyCtx.getTopStmt()); in ProtectedScopeFixer()
DTransUnusedInitDelegate.cpp47 TraverseStmt(body); in transformBody()
DTransGCCalls.cpp82 .TraverseStmt(BodyCtx.getTopStmt()); in traverseBody()
DTransAutoreleasePool.cpp81 TraverseStmt(body); in transformBody()
318 declarationLoc).TraverseStmt(*SI); in handlePoolScope()
344 releaseColl.TraverseStmt(*I); in handlePoolScope()
DTransforms.h192 bool TraverseStmt(Stmt *rootS) { in TraverseStmt() function
DTransEmptyStatementsAndDealloc.cpp164 TraverseStmt(*I); in TraverseStmtExpr()
DTransRetainReleaseDealloc.cpp58 TraverseStmt(body); in transformBody()
DTransUnbridgedCasts.cpp77 TraverseStmt(body); in transformBody()
/external/clang/lib/ASTMatchers/
DASTMatchFinder.cpp116 bool TraverseStmt(Stmt *StmtNode) { in TraverseStmt() function in clang::ast_matchers::internal::__anon50b4dffd0111::MatchChildASTVisitor
196 return VisitorBase::TraverseStmt(const_cast<Stmt*>(&StmtNode)); in baseTraverse()
324 bool TraverseStmt(Stmt *StmtNode);
626 bool MatchASTVisitor::TraverseStmt(Stmt *StmtNode) { in TraverseStmt() function in clang::ast_matchers::internal::__anon50b4dffd0111::MatchASTVisitor
631 return RecursiveASTVisitor<MatchASTVisitor>::TraverseStmt(StmtNode); in TraverseStmt()
/external/clang/lib/Sema/
DSemaTemplateVariadic.cpp101 TraverseStmt(Element.Key); in TraverseObjCDictionaryLiteral()
102 TraverseStmt(Element.Value); in TraverseObjCDictionaryLiteral()
112 bool TraverseStmt(Stmt *S) { in TraverseStmt() function in __anon8c79873c0111::CollectUnexpandedParameterPacksVisitor
115 return inherited::TraverseStmt(S); in TraverseStmt()
275 CollectUnexpandedParameterPacksVisitor(Unexpanded).TraverseStmt(E); in DiagnoseUnexpandedParameterPack()
DAnalysisBasedWarnings.cpp871 FM.TraverseStmt(AC.getBody()); in DiagnoseSwitchLabelsFallthrough()
DSemaDeclCXX.cpp11740 if (!Finder.TraverseStmt(Proto->getNoexceptExpr())) in checkThisInStaticMemberFunctionExceptionSpec()
11800 if (Arg && !Finder.TraverseStmt(Arg)) in checkThisInStaticMemberFunctionAttributes()
11804 if (!Finder.TraverseStmt(Args[I])) in checkThisInStaticMemberFunctionAttributes()
/external/clang/lib/StaticAnalyzer/Checkers/
DDeadStoresChecker.cpp52 return TraverseStmt(S->getHandlerBlock()); in TraverseCXXCatchStmt()
150 V.TraverseStmt(AC->getBody()); in isLive()
/external/clang/include/clang/Analysis/
DCallGraph.h121 bool TraverseStmt(Stmt *S) { return true; } in TraverseStmt() function
/external/v8/tools/gcmole/
Dgcmole.cc154 TraverseStmt(body->getBody()); in AnalyzeFunction()